Towards the Prediction of Renewable Energy Unbalance in Smart Grids

The production of renewable energy is increasing worldwide. To integrate renewable sources in electrical smart grids able to adapt to changes in power usage in heterogeneous local zones, it is necessary to accurately predict the power production that can be achieved from renewable energy sources. By using such predictions, it is possible to plan the power production from non-renewable energy plants to properly allocate the produced power and compensate possible unbalances. In particular, it is important to predict the unbalance between the power produced and the actual power intake at a local level (zones). In this paper, we propose a novel method for predicting the sign of the unbalance between the power produced by renewable sources and the power intake at the local level, considering zones composed of multiple power plants and with heterogeneous characteristics. The method uses a set of historical features and is based on Computational Intelligence techniques able to learn the relationship between historical data and the power unbalance in heterogeneous geographical regions. As a case study, we evaluated the proposed method using data collected by a player in the energy market over a period of seven months. In this preliminary study, we evaluated different configurations of the proposed method, achieving results considered as satisfactory by a player in the energy market.
